<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;"><a href="http://www.metal-postcard.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/car-hire-cyprus1.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-177" title="car-hire-cyprus" src="http://www.metal-postcard.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/car-hire-cyprus1-300x202.jpg" alt="car-hire-cyprus" width="300" height="202" /></a>Although many people had holidays  ruined by the recent volcanic eruption in Iceland which caused European  flights to be grounded, some have great travel stories to tell.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">Among them Tony Braithwaite  from Berkshire in England got stuck in Milan while on business for a  food company. He had been asked by a small but respected maker of meats  and salamis to rebrand their company, and eagerly took on the job as  he is passionate about food.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">But while packing for the flight  he happened to switch on the news and see that he could not fly from  Milan Malpensa to London Heathrow as planned due to the cloud of ash  in the skies. This was a problem as he had a cat at home that really  needed feeding, and didn’t like to stay in hotel rooms for any longer  than necessary.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">Mr Braithwaite decided to go  to the airport anyway to double-check, and was glad that he did as he  found a great deal on </span><a href="http://www.anyairportcarhire.com/Airports/Italy-Car-Hire/Milan-Linate-Airport-Car-Hire.aspx" target="_blank"><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; color: #0000ff; font-size: small;"><span style="text-decoration: underline;">car  hire Milan</span></span></a><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">. It  allowed him to make a one way journey all the way to Paris, where he  could hop on the Eurostar and get the train to London St Pancras.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">He actually found the journey  by road to be more pleasant than by plane. The scenery as you pass through  the Alps in Northern Italy is spectacular and only gets more beautiful  as you drive into France. Rather than having to eat disgusting airplane  food, he got the chance to try many memorable bistros along the way,  feasting on wild boar, game and the best Italian and French wines and  cheeses.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">Mr Braithwaite said: “As  a busy business traveller I have to take the plane when I can but this  act of god forced me to go slow, and I had an amazing time as a result. </span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: small;">“North Italy and south France  are surely two of the most eye catching parts of the world and I urge  anyone to take the time to see them properly.”</span></div>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="http://www.metal-postcard.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/deccan-odyssey-restaurant.jpg"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-68" title="deccan-odyssey-restaurant" src="http://www.metal-postcard.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/deccan-odyssey-restaurant.jpg" alt="deccan-odyssey-restaurant" width="290" height="224" /></a>Depending on your budget and preference, the Indian Railways offer you a plethora of options when you choose to explore India by train with. There are exclusive and royal luxury trains like the Palace on Wheels, the Royal Orient Train, the Deccan Odyssey, the Heritage on Wheels and the Fairy Queen. Traveling India with an authorised India Travel Agent by these luxury trains is an experience of lifetime. About of the famous Luxury Trains of India are:</p>
<p><strong>1.	Places on Wheels</strong><br />
Palace on wheels is a journey worthy of kings with its cream saloons, with a border of flowers, forbidding fortress, fairytale palaces, fully vestibule and centrally air-condition, truly a Palace on Wheels.</p>
<p><strong>2.	Heritage On Wheels</strong><br />
No other region in India, or perhaps, even in the world, has such a large concentration of high quality frescoes as the region of Shekhawati. The Heritage on Wheels, a luxury tourist train on meter gauge enroute to the unexplored regions of Bikaner and Shekhawati, famous beholders of the Heritage of Rajasthan. Heritage on Wheels is a prefect royal treat for all those on board organized with restaurant and shopping facility.</p>
<p><strong>3.	Royal Orient</strong><br />
The Royal Orient train is one of the world&#8217;s most exotic trains where you get to explore two of the most fascinating and culturally rich states of India, Gujarat and Rajasthan. The journey by the Royal Orient takes you back to the times of Rajas and Maharajas which is fitted with all the modern conveniences you would expect in five star hotels like clean, comfortable and furnished cabin with spacious bath equipped with running hot and cold water and multi-cuisine restaurants, bar and library.</p>
<p><strong>4.	Fairy Queen</strong><br />
The Fairy Queen starts once in a month from October to February renowned for its oldest working engine in the world with the capacity of 50 passengers starts from Delhi to Alwar. The train stops at every major destination and the ambience inside the Fairy Queen makes you feel like a Maharaja as you take on the royal journey. The comprehensive two-day tourist package includes on-ground catering, lodging, boarding, transfer facility, visit to Sariska National Park, cultural programmes etc. In the package, the tourists would be taken to Alwar and would be lodged in Hotel ‘Tiger Den’ at Sariska.</p>
<p><strong>5.	Deccan Odyssey</strong><br />
The Deccan Odyssey criss-crosses the Indian Deccan Plateau over 2400 km in Eight days covering beautiful beaches in Goa and Maharashtra, the grand forts and palaces of the Marathas, the Osho Ashram in Pune, the historic sites of Ajanta, Ellora, Aurangabad and the modern city of Mumbai. The 21 coach Air-Conditioned Deccan Odyssey offers combination of richly furnished Deluxe Cabins and Presidential Suites. There are two Dining Cars, One Bar Saloon with smoking lounge area, Conference Area/recreation saloon with small Business Centre, Spa Saloon with mini-gym. Each passenger Saloon has four Deluxe Cabins and is serviced by a private attendant/butler, who looks after tea/coffee service and housekeeping.</p>
